DUTIES : Obtain the datasheet or technical documentation for the electronic component that needs to be created, including information such as pinout, dimensions, recommended land pattern, and electrical characteristics. Use the EDA tool's symbol editor to create a schematic symbol that represents the component's electrical connections and functionality. Place pins on the symbol and assign appropriate pin names, numbers, and electrical properties based on the component's datasheet. Use the EDA tool's footprint editor to create a PCB footprint (land pattern) for the component, involving defining the pad shapes, sizes, and locations based on the recommended land pattern provided in the component's datasheet such as component package type, pin pitch, and manufacturing requirements.
